How Much Sugar And Water To Make Caramel . To achieve caramelization—and flavor—we first have to cook the sugar to a temperature of at least 320°f (160°c). Place the sugar in a heavy bottomed saucepan over medium heat. Place the unrefined golden caster sugar into a heavy based saucepan and place over a medium heat until the sugar starts to melt at the edges. Move the sauce pan around every few minutes to keep the sugar heating evenly, but do not stir. Once the sugar is dissolved, stop stirring.
